Is 415 is a composite number or not ?
- As we already know that, the number having factors 1 and the number itself is the prime number.
- And numbers having more than these two factors are the composite numbers.
- To check whether the number 415 is composite or not first we have to find its factors.
Contents
Factors of 415:
- If we have taken numbers from 1, 2, 3…for checking factors of 415, we found that 415 has factors 1, 5, 83 and 415. Hence, we must say that 415 is a composite number.
- Thus, 415 is the composite number.
